What Is Plantar Fasciitis?
Plantar fasciitis occurs when the plantar fascia ligament, a thick band of tissue that runs along the bottom of the foot, becomes inflamed or irritated.
This ligament connects the heel bone to the toes and helps support the arch of the foot.
When the plantar fascia experiences excessive stress, small tears can develop, leading to inflammation and pain.
The most common symptom is sharp heel pain, especially:
- During the first steps in the morning
- After long periods of sitting
- After standing or walking for long periods
Because the plantar fascia absorbs stress during movement, repeated impact can worsen symptoms.

What Causes Plantar Fasciitis?
Several factors can contribute to plantar fasciitis.
Repetitive Impact
Walking or standing for long periods—especially on hard surfaces—can put repeated stress on the plantar fascia.
Poor Footwear
Shoes with poor cushioning or lack of arch support can increase strain on the foot.
Flat Feet or High Arches
Both conditions can affect how weight is distributed across the foot.
Tight Calf Muscles
Limited flexibility in the calf muscles can increase tension on the plantar fascia.
Occupations That Require Standing
People who spend long hours on their feet—such as nurses, teachers, and retail workers—often experience plantar fasciitis.
For these individuals, choosing the right shoes becomes especially important.
Why Shoes Matter for Plantar Fasciitis
Every step you take sends force through your heel and foot.
Without proper cushioning and support, that impact travels directly through the plantar fascia.
Over time, repeated impact can worsen inflammation and prolong recovery.
The right footwear can help by:
- Absorbing shock during heel strike
- Supporting the arch of the foot
- Reducing strain on the plantar fascia
- Promoting smoother walking motion
These features help reduce stress on the foot and improve overall comfort.
What to Look for in the Best Shoes for Plantar Fasciitis
If you’re searching for the best shoes for plantar fasciitis relief, several key features can make a meaningful difference.
Shock Absorption
One of the most important factors is shock absorption.
Each step creates impact when the heel strikes the ground. Shoes that absorb shock help reduce the force traveling through the foot and into the plantar fascia.
Traditional foam cushioning compresses over time, which can reduce its effectiveness.
Shoes designed specifically to reduce impact can provide greater long-term comfort.
Arch Support
Proper arch support helps distribute pressure evenly across the foot.
Without support, the plantar fascia may stretch excessively, increasing strain on the ligament.
Many people benefit from shoes with built-in orthotic support or compatibility with custom orthotics.
Cushioning for Heel Pain
Because plantar fasciitis pain often occurs in the heel, extra cushioning in this area can help reduce discomfort.
Shoes that cushion the heel can help soften impact during walking.
Rocker Bottom Sole
A rocker bottom design helps guide the foot through a smoother walking motion.
This reduces pressure on the heel and forefoot while promoting a natural stride.
Stability and Balance
Shoes with a stable base help maintain proper alignment and prevent excessive foot movement.
Good stability helps reduce fatigue during long periods of standing or walking.

Additional Tips for Managing Plantar Fasciitis
Footwear is one of the most important factors in managing plantar fasciitis, but other strategies can also help reduce symptoms.
Many people benefit from:
- Daily calf and foot stretching
- Strengthening exercises for the foot
- Avoiding walking barefoot on hard surfaces
- Maintaining a healthy body weight
- Gradually increasing activity levels
Combining supportive footwear with these strategies can help improve recovery.
